The Sovita Club, Northpointe at Vistancia, Peoria Grand Opening Celebration Sat., Jan. 15, 2022 11 a.m.–3 p.m. Free and open to the public!

Serving as the social and recreational hub for residents of Northpointe at Vistancia, The Sovita Club is a 5,300SF private recreation center and 10-acre amenity park. Perched at one of the highest points of the property, The Sovita Club shows off with a resortstyle pool, catering kitchen, movement/ fitness studio, multi-use turf court, basketball court, entertaining spaces, yoga lawns, a kids play zone, walkways, trails and more. The Grand Opening event includes live music, free snacks/refreshments, familyfriendly activities and raffle prizes. Also tour new-home models in four neighborhoods by David Weekley Homes and Pulte Homes. Community Ambassadors will be available to provide overviews of the community and answer questions.

Second phase of construction underway at Waterston in Gilbert Construction is underway at Waterston North, a new-home community located in southern Gilbert. In this second phase of Waterston, Tri Pointe Homes (formerly Maracay) plans to build 485 single-family homes across six new neighborhoods with pocket-parks and walking trails.

Home sizes: Approximately 1,830 to 3,970 square-feet; three to five bedrooms; 2 to 3.5 baths; 2- to 3-bay garages. Amenities: Waterston’s newest amenities include Central Lake with a great lawn, pool and clubhouse. The design creates an atmosphere centered around outdoor living including the community’s seven-acre Central Park and Grand Ramada. Schools: Connected via the walking trail that runs through the community, the new K-6 Rice Elementary School is located within Waterston. Model homes: Slated for spring 2022.
